County Commissioners:
The Meigs Commission is the legislative body of Meigs County. Members are elected to serve a term of four years. There are 10 commissioners that represent the five districts of Meigs County.

The Meigs County Commission meets regularly on the third Thursday of each month and meets in an agenda session on the first Thursday of each month. The regular Commission Meeting begins at 7:00 P.M in the commission room on the second floor of the courthouse. The agenda workshop begins at 7:00 and is held in the Commission Room. All meetings are open to the public.
